ESSENTIAL RESPONSIBILITIES

include but are not limited to:

  1. Interview customers to understand needs. Deeply understand our customers’ workflows  and jobs-to-be-done.
  2. Define product requirements, communicate the “why” to engineers and executives alike.
  3. Meet and collaborate with stakeholders to source/validate/evolve features and the roadmap.
  4. Own and manage the backlog and roadmap for your area of responsibility. Prioritize between new features, architectural improvements, and operational excellence.
  5. Interact daily with the engineering and design teams in both the design and development phases by running the agile meetings.
  6. Create initial low-fi wireframes and coordinate hi-fi mockups with the product design team.
  7. Partner with engineering to perform QA testing and acceptance testing.
  8. Be able to easily articulate the product’s technical challenges to non-technical stakeholders. Collaborate with engineering on hard architectural debates. 
  9. Define clear outcomes (success metrics) that measure customer satisfaction and business impact at the outset of a project. Ensure the right data is collected to be able measure against your success metrics. Analyze the data to measure and report on the impact of initiatives you led.
  10. Contribute with other PMs to develop and evolve an impactful Product Ops function in Bonfire.
  11. Manage stakeholder expectations and communication for upcoming/planned releases.
  12. Contribute to the educational content of improvements and features to ensure smooth adjustment to stakeholder processes.
  13. Understand the key metrics of the platform’s performance. Analyze the impact of platform changes & trends on these key metrics to inform future iterations.
  14. Contribute to product team and company level roadmap planning by contributing research, ideas & prioritization of various initiatives.

M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S

  • Have 2+ years experience in product management.
  • Have 2+ years working within an agile software development framework.
  • Have 2+ years experience in ecommerce, saas or a related industry.
  • Have experience working with datasets to analyze/answer business questions and/or build business cases.
  • Proficient in SQL and able to write basic to moderate queries.
  • Experience using analytics tools to explore trends in product feature usage & measure impact.
  • Experience using wireframing tools to create wireframes/prototypes/mockups for digital products.
  • Able to support an Engineering team mostly located in European time zones.
